Shredded paper ok for chicken litter?
Hey y'all,
I've got 36 chicks, about 4 weeks old. I've been using shredded office paper for litter. So far, no problems and they seem to be growing well, but I notice that they'll occasionally eat some of the paper. They've been doing fine, but I'm wondering if anyone has had any problems with shredded paper. Also, would any potential staple fragments in the paper pose a significant risk?
Like I said, so far, no problems, and the price is right since I get it for free. Just wondering what your opinions are.

I don't know what effect it might have, Nelson, but the only thing I'd be concerned about is the staples. When I was raising rabbits, I started out using hay for the nest boxes, as most people do, but then I changed to shredded newspapers. The rabbits did eat some of it, but it made better nesting material than the hay had, and of course, when I cleaned out the boxes, I just tilled it into my garden and it decomposed very rapidly. I was using a strip shredder, not a cross cut, at the time, but don't know whether that would make a difference or not.
